#4f604a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f604a is composed of 31% red, 37.6%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 106.4 degrees, a saturation of 12.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#4f604a color hex could be obtained by blending #9ec094 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4f604a color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#4f604a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f604a has RGB values of R:79, G:96,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5201994.

Shades and Tints of #4f604a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060706 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f604a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#535951 is the less saturated color, while #28a802 is the most saturated one.
